Friesland - Silver medal by Bruno III van Brunswijk (1038-1057) Medal struck in the name of emperor Hendrik III (1038–1057) . Front: Portrait of emperor Hendrik III with cross sceptre facing right HENRICVS RE. Other side: Crossbar with BRVN, in the outer edge TIAV VREO Very rare. Diameter: 17 mm Weight: 0. 60 gram Struck in Leeuwarden Ref. : van der Chijs 2. 5 var. | Dannenberg 502 var. | Puister2c | Ilisch 21. 14. Leeuwarden was one of the more important Frisian settlements of that time, and was, together with settlements like Dokkum, Bolsward and Stavoren, one of the minting towns. Leeuwarden was created on a number of mounds, and was an inlet of the Middelzee (Bordine) and the North Sea. It maintained trade contacts with other trading posts like Lübeck and the Baltic Sea States.
